China, UK Strengthen Economic Ties in High-Level Talks

Chinese Vice Premier He Lifeng held strategic discussions with UK Chancellor of the Exchequer Rachel Reeves during a meeting in London on Sunday, marking a significant step in cross-border economic cooperation. The talks focused on enhancing bilateral trade relations and exploring new opportunities in green energy and technological innovation.

Observers note the meeting signals renewed commitment to addressing global economic challenges through dialogue. "This exchange demonstrates how major economies can collaborate on shared priorities like sustainable development," said Dr. Emily Tan, a London-based economist specializing in Asia-Europe relations.

The dialogue comes as both nations navigate evolving market conditions, with particular attention to financial market stability and cross-border investment flows. Business leaders anticipate potential partnerships in renewable energy infrastructure and digital finance solutions emerging from these discussions.
